了解小程序的背景与优势
什么是小程序?
小程序(Mini Program)是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的理念,使用户在微信、支付宝等平台上即可使用各种功能。小程序开发起源于微信,如今已扩展到更多平台,成为移动应用开发的新趋势。
小程序的优势
- 快速上手:相较于传统APP,小程序开发周期更短,成本更低。
- 用户体验佳:小程序无需下载安装,即点即用,减少了用户的使用成本。
- 易于传播:依托于微信、支付宝等平台,小程序具有强大的社交传播能力。
- 跨平台支持:小程序支持微信、支付宝、百度等多个平台,覆盖面广。
入门前的准备工作
选择开发平台
目前主流的小程序开发平台有微信小程序、支付宝小程序、百度小程序等。建议初学者从微信小程序开始,因为微信用户基数大,开发资源丰富。
学习开发工具
- 微信开发者工具:用于小程序开发、调试和预览。
- 代码编辑器:如Visual Studio Code、Sublime Text等,用于编写代码。
- 图片素材网站:如Flickr、Unsplash等,用于获取高质量图片素材。
学习基础知识
- HTML/CSS/JavaScript:小程序开发的基础技术,掌握这些技术可以帮助你更好地理解小程序的原理。
- 微信小程序框架:如WXML、WXSS、JavaScript等,了解这些框架可以帮助你快速上手小程序开发。
小程序开发实战
创建项目
- 登录微信小程序官网,点击“快速创建”。
- 选择开发语言(如JavaScript),填写项目名称和ID。
- 点击“创建项目”按钮,下载项目代码。
编写代码
- WXML:用于描述页面结构,类似于HTML。
- WXSS:用于描述页面样式,类似于CSS。
- JavaScript:用于处理逻辑和数据交互。
调试与预览
- 打开微信开发者工具,选择“预览”模式。
- 在手机上打开微信,扫描开发者工具中的二维码,即可预览小程序。
打造个性化移动应用体验
个性化设计
- 界面设计:根据用户需求,设计美观、易用的界面。
- 交互设计:优化交互流程,提高用户体验。
- 功能定制:根据用户需求,添加个性化功能。
数据分析与优化
- 用户行为分析:通过分析用户行为,了解用户需求,优化小程序功能。
- 性能优化:提高小程序的加载速度和运行效率。
总结
小程序开发具有门槛低、成本低、用户体验佳等优势,适合初学者入门。通过学习相关知识,掌握开发技能,你将能够轻松上手,打造出个性化的移动应用体验。在湖南,众多企业和个人都在关注小程序开发,相信你也能在这里找到属于自己的一片天地。
